The following information was shown to us in July 2016. Remember, all areas have their own specific requirements. Some areas are less demanding than others. Having the documents listed below should lead to a successful NIE application in any area of Spain.
If property purchase is the reason for your NIE application, ensure you can supply the following:
- Full address of the property
- Vendor’s name and ID details (DNI / NIE )
- Name, date and time of notary appointment to sign the deeds of sale
If business set up is the reason for your NIE application, ensure you can supply the following:
- Company details: Company Name, address, capital, names of partners/administrators, business activity
- Name, date and time of notary appointment to constitute the company.
Vehicle Purchase:
If vehicle purchase is the reason for your NIE application, ensure you can supply the following:
- Make, model and registration number of the vehicle
- In the case of a private sale/purchase: vendor’s name and ID details (DNI / NIE )
- In the case of a purchase from a dealer: commercial details of the company selling the vehicle
Temporary* Work Contract
If being offered a temporary* work contract (*less than3-monthh duration) is the reason for your NIE application, ensure you can supply the following:
- Copy of work contract that includes the following details of the employer: Name, CIF (ID number) and the bank details from which the social security is paid.
IMPORTANT NOTICE:
- An NIE is not required to set up a non-resident bank account. This cannot be used as a reason for making an NIE application.
- AN NIE can only be applied for, for a temporary work contract. ie. less than 3-month duration. A work contract of longer than 3 months requires a residency application.
